Next-generation sequencing has become a foundational tool for both biological research and in vitro diagnostics, particularly in oncology, immunology, and the detection of genetic disorders. Despite its success, there is a need for new DNA sequencing platforms that combine high accuracy, speed, and flexible throughput to provide timely results and cost-effective operations for research and clinical applications.
This poster from Singular Genomics presents a performance evaluation of the novel Singular Genomics G4 Sequencing Platform for rapid sequencing by synthesis, demonstrating its utility for whole-genome sequencing, bulk and single-cell RNA-seq, and high-fidelity demultiplexing via unique dual indices.
